260164433785529000 is an even composite number. It is composed of six dist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of three thousand and seventy-two divisors.

Prime factorization of 260164433785529000:

23 × 53 × 73 × 133 × 412 × 593

(2 × 2 × 2 × 5 × 5 × 5 × 7 × 7 × 7 × 13 × 13 × 13 × 41 × 41 × 59 × 59 × 59)
